Multimodality imaging of the peripheral venous system.
1Unit of Ultrasound, Department of Medical Imaging, Rambam Medical Center and Faculty of Medicine, Technion-Israel Institute of Technology, P.O. Box 9602, Haifa 31096, Israel.
Color Doppler duplex ultrasonography (CDDUS) is the top choice for diagnosing deep vein thrombosis (DVT). A combination of clinical assessment and D-dimer testing helps select patients, with phlebography used for unclear cases.

Background:
- Deep vein thrombosis (DVT) is a significant clinical concern requiring accurate diagnostic methods.
- A variety of imaging techniques exist for DVT investigation, each with specific applications and limitations.
Purpose of the Study:
- To review the available image-based diagnostic tools for suspected deep vein thrombosis (DVT).
- To evaluate the efficacy and role of different venous imaging modalities in DVT diagnosis.
Main Methods:
- Review of author's experience and relevant publications on DVT imaging modalities.
- Inclusion of phlebography, color Doppler duplex ultrasonography (CDDUS), CT angiography/venography (CTA/CTV), MR venography (MRV), and radionuclide venography (RNV).
Main Results:
- Color Doppler duplex ultrasonography (CDDUS) is identified as the preferred diagnostic modality for DVT.
- A strategy integrating clinical scoring and D-dimer testing improves patient selection for imaging.
- Phlebography is reserved for cases with non-concordant non-invasive study results.
Conclusions:
- CDDUS is the recommended primary imaging tool for diagnosing DVT.
- Clinical assessment and D-dimer testing enhance diagnostic accuracy and patient stratification.
- Phlebography remains a valuable tool for resolving ambiguous non-invasive findings.
